Cool, so do you leave it at half-cock, hammer down on a round or empty chamber?
There has been much debate on it, but I feel comfortable carrying it at half-cock with a round chambered. I've practiced drawing and cocking the hammer with one hand and also with sweep cocking it with my weak hand (like the cowboys do). There's enough of the hammer peeking above the slide to sweep cock, but do it too many times and it'll chew up your hand. Another option is to carry chamber empty with the hammer back since the Tok slide can fairly easily be cycled using the rear sight against the belt, but cocking the hammer is easier to do in a confined space like a car.
